matlab读取表格中的日期数据
时间: 2023-10-03 08:03:27 浏览: 48
在 MATLAB 中读取表格中的日期数据需要使用 `readtable` 函数,同时通过指定 `ReadVariableNames` 和 `DatetimeType` 的参数来保证日期数据能够正确地被读取。
以下是一个读取表格中日期数据的示例代码:
```matlab
% 读取表格数据
data = readtable('data.csv', 'ReadVariableNames', true, 'DatetimeType', 'text');
% 将日期数据转换为 datetime 格式
data.Date = datetime(data.Date, 'InputFormat', 'yyyy/MM/dd');
% 显示数据
disp(data);
```
在上面的代码中,我们通过 `readtable` 函数读取了名为 `data.csv` 的表格数据,并通过 `ReadVariableNames` 参数指定了表格中包含变量名称。同时,我们还通过 `DatetimeType` 参数指定了日期数据的类型为文本格式。
接下来,我们将日期数据转换为 MATLAB 中的 `datetime` 类型,以便能够进行日期相关的计算和操作。在上面的代码中,我们使用了 `datetime` 函数,并通过 `InputFormat` 参数指定了日期数据的格式为 `yyyy/MM/dd`。
最后,我们通过 `disp` 函数显示了转换后的表格数据,其中日期数据已经成功地被转换为了 `datetime` 类型。
相关问题
matlab读取表格中的文字
在 MATLAB 中,可以使用 `readtable` 函数读取表格中的文字。读取的表格可以保存为一个表格变量,其中包含了表格中的所有信息,包括文字、数字、日期等等。例如,如果要读取名为 `mytable.csv` 的表格文件,可以使用以下命令:
```
mytable = readtable('mytable.csv');
```
如果要读取的表格文件不是以逗号分隔的,可以使用 `readtable` 函数的其他选项来指定分隔符、文件格式等。例如,如果要读取名为 `mytable.txt` 的以制表符分隔的表格文件,可以使用以下命令:
```
mytable = readtable('mytable.txt', 'Delimiter', '\t');
```
读取表格后,可以使用表格变量的各种函数和方法来处理和分析数据,包括筛选、排序、计算等等。例如,如果要筛选表格中某一列的数据,可以使用以下命令:
```
columnData = mytable.ColumnName;
```
其中,`ColumnName` 是表格中某一列的名称,`columnData` 是该列的数据。
怎样用matlab读取excel中的数据
在MATLAB中,读取Excel文件中的数据通常使用`readtable`或`xlsread`函数。以下是两种方法的简要说明:
1. **使用`readtable`函数**:
这是更推荐的新方法,因为它能处理各种类型的Excel文件,并且可以处理表格数据,包括列标题。
```matlab
data = readtable('your_file.xlsx');
```
指定'your_file.xlsx'为你要读取的Excel文件的路径。`data`变量将包含Excel文件的内容,就像一个结构化的表格。
2. **使用`xlsread`函数**:
如果你的Excel文件非常简单,没有公式或者日期时间等复杂内容,`xlsread`是一个古老但有效的方法。它返回的是一个二维数组。
```matlab
[data, colNames] = xlsread('your_file.xlsx');
```
`data`是一个矩阵,每一行对应表格的一行数据,每一列对应一个单元格的值;`colNames`是一个字符串向量,包含列名。
相关推荐
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)